October 1, 1958-July 13, 2008

It is with deep sorrow that we announce the passing of

Stephen Cowan, our beloved husband, son, nephew, cousin, uncle, son-in-law, brother-in-law, and friend.

His departure is a huge loss to us all.

Steve was born in Cowansville, Quebec and grew up in nearby Sutton where he spent his school years. He moved to Port Hardy in 1979 where he built a second family made up of many friends. He began working for Port Hardy Ready Mix, then subsequently worked as a deckhand on the Lamplighter, as a painter at EJ Klassen for many years,

and most recently at Port McNeill Autobody.

Among his many hobbies, Steve loved bike riding, building trails, working on cars, fishing, photography, and woodworking. He had a great love of music and fondly recalled time spent operating the lights for his friends in the band Airborne. Steve was an animal lover who especially enjoyed spending time with his cherished cats Harvey, Norman, and Scout.

He is survived and will be sorely missed by his loving wife,

Dee-Anne, of Port Hardy; mother, Shirley, of Sutton, Quebec; aunt, Jean de la Mare (Roger), of Quebec; aunt, Shirley Dyer (late Wint), of PEI; uncle, Wally Holden (late Gwen), of BC; father-in-law, Roy Elderkin; sister-in-law, Christine Wigard (Gunnar); brother-in-law, Kevin Elderkin; nieces, Melanie, Nicole, Danielle, and Joelle Wigard; and many cousins too numerous to name.

He is predeceased by his father Dennis.

Steve touched many lives and will be affectionately remembered for his friendly nature, sense of humour and willingness to lend a hand. A service will take place in Port Hardy. Announcement to follow. In lieu of flowers, donations to the Port Hardy Hospital in his memory would be appreciated.
